Title

RELATION BETWEEN DURATION OF MENSTRUATION AND GESTATIONAL DIABETES IN WOMEN REFERRING TO TEACHING HOSPITALS IN TEHRAN

Pages

  68-76

Abstract

 Introduction: GESTATIONAL DIABETES is defined as carbohydrate intolerance of variable severity at or during pregnancy. Approximately, %4 of pregnancies is affected by diabetes mellitus, %90 of which represent GESTATIONAL DIABETES mellitus (GDM).Detection of risk factors in GDM may reduce the risk of complications. A new risk factor suggested is abnormal menstrual duration.Purpose: This case-control study was conducted to determine the relation between DURATION OF MENSTRUATION and GESTATIONAL DIABETES in women referring to teaching hospitals at Tehran in 2005.Methods: 120 women (60 in case group with GDM and 60 in control group without GDM) referring to GDM and Prenatal Clinics in Shariati and Taleghani hospitals were selected by convenience sampling. An information form was completed by interview for data collection. Content and test re-test methods were used for validity and reliability respectively. Demographic characteristics and abnormal DURATION OF MENSTRUATION as well as its etiology were compared between the groups. Those with the history of fetal macrosomia (weight >4500g), diabetes, diabetes in previous pregnancies, neonatal morbidity and mortality, recurrent abortion, smoking before or during pregnancy and preterm delivery were excluded from the study. The groups were matched in terms of their age, parity, body mass index, diabetes mellitus in their close relatives and the history of stillbirth or congenital anomalies.Results: Demographic characteristics and duration (%13.3 in the case and %5 in the control) as well as etiology of abnormal menstruation were similar between the groups (p=0.34). No significant relation was found between DURATION OF MENSTRUATION and GDM.Conclusion: The relationship between duration of menstrual bleeding and GESTATIONAL DIABETES is disputable.
